The Open Charge Point Protocol (OCPP) is an application protocol for communication between charging points for electric vehicles and supplementary central management systems (CMS).
The protocol was originally developed by Joury de Reuver and Franc Buve and is now managed by the Open Charge Alliance - a non -profit organization based in the Netherlands.
With OCPP, operators can monitor, control, configure and update e-charging points and also process payments and bills. The protocol is open, patent and license-free.
